Court Invalidates IRS Micro-Captive Transactions Notice: Now What?

Withum

District Court in Tennessee invalidated IRS Notice 2016-66 (November 2016) , which announced the IRS view that certain micro-captive insurance transactions are transactions of interest (essentially tax shelter transactions) and that they are subject to the special reporting regime applicable to so-called reportable transactions.

Is Software as a Service Taxable? 

Anders CPA

Even if a state doesn’t require sales tax on SaaS, the company may still need to file if they pass a certain threshold of sales. SaaS really encompasses three types of services: SaaS; Infrastructure as a Service (IAAS) and Platform as a Service (PAAS). And the states may follow suit on the other services.

Cash Infusion for Clean Energy Initiatives

Withum

The intent of IRC Section 6418, was to increase participation in clean energy initiatives by allowing taxpayers to sell credits without engaging in complicated tax structures. The much-anticipated Internal Revenue Service (“IRS”) regulations were released this month and provide additional guidance to a growing subsidy market for clean energy.
